摘要:
The purpose of the present invention is to provide an antibody capable of inhibiting the infection of a cell with a norovirus. A nano antibody which contains a polypeptide as mentioned in (a), (b) or (c) and can inhibit the infection of an intestinal cell with HuNoV GII.3 and/or HuNoV GII.4: (a) a polypeptide comprising an amino acid sequence represented by SEQ ID NO: 1, SEQ ID NO: 5, SEQ ID NO: 9 or SEQ ID NO: 13; (b) a polypeptide comprising an amino acid sequence produced by substituting, deleting, inserting and/or adding one or several amino acid residues in an amino acid sequence represented by SEQ ID NO: 1, SEQ ID NO: 5, SEQ ID NO: 9 or SEQ ID NO: 13; and (c) a polypeptide comprising an amino acid sequence having a 80% or higher sequence identity to an amino acid sequence represented by SEQ ID NO: 1, SEQ ID NO: 5, SEQ ID NO: 9 or SEQ ID NO: 13.本發明之目的在於提供一種抑制諾羅病毒對細胞之感染之抗體,該抗體係一種奈米抗體,其係包含下述(a)、(b)或(c)中記載之多肽者,且抑制HuNoV GII.3及/或HuNoV GII.4對腸管細胞之感染。 (a)包含序列編號1、序列編號5、序列編號9或序列編號13所表示之胺基酸序列之多肽; (b)包含於序列編號1、序列編號5、序列編號9或序列編號13所表示之胺基酸序列中,置換、缺失、插入及/或附加1個或數個胺基酸而成之胺基酸序列之多肽;及 (c)包含與序列編號1、序列編號5、序列編號9或序列編號13所表示之胺基酸序列具有80%以上之序列同一性之胺基酸序列之多肽。
